Thanks to Greg, Norm, Alan, Earl, John...   I popped one of those plastic
posi-flo  pumps in my positive-ground 3000, and it works like a champ.  Red
wire (postive) to ground, and the black wire (negative) to power.   I did
check the pump with an ohm meter to make sure that the electrical wires
weren't internally connected to anything, and they weren't.

> the plastic bodied pumps are dual polarity.  Actually, the old metal
> versions were dual polarity too.  Those instructions are wrong, and
> were likely written by someone who didn't know better.

> > I looked at the instructions for my plastic body Facet pump, the
> > instructions say negative ground only, I would think reversing the wires
> > would work, but it does have metal inlets and outlets for the fuel flow,
> > don't know it these are potential short out points.
